
Morrison Foerster, a global law firm, announced the opening of an office in Seattle.
The firm will welcome 15 partners to its Seattle office. The Seattle group will provide services across the firm’s trial, complex litigation, product liability, and regulatory practices, as well as its technology and AI industry groups. The office is the firm’s 19th globally.
“Seattle represents a critical market for technology and regulated industries, areas that are well aligned with our core capabilities and areas of strategic growth,” said Eric McCrath, Chair of Morrison Foerster. “Given our deep tech roots, Seattle has been an important market for the firm for years, and the timing was right for us to get boots on the ground in one of the most active tech hubs in the world.”
A cornerstone of the Seattle office will be its market-leading litigation practitioners. The team represents companies in the Pacific Northwest, especially in technology, manufacturing, retail, real estate, and life sciences.
